Steel Deep Sea Fishing Boat Sourcing Guide
Procuring a steel deep sea fishing vessel requires a rigorous evaluation of structural integrity, propulsion efficiency, and regulatory compliance. Steel remains a dominant material for large-scale commercial fishing operations due to its superior durability, impact resistance, and cost-effectiveness compared to aluminum or composite alternatives. Buyers must navigate a complex supply chain where vessel specifications vary significantly based on intended catch volume, operating region, and target species. The following guide outlines the critical verification steps necessary to secure a vessel that meets operational demands while adhering to international maritime standards.
This sourcing guide focuses on the specific attributes observed in current market listings, including models ranging from specialized trawlers to patrol and salvage vessels. While the core keyword emphasizes steel construction, the market also presents aluminum options for specific use cases such as patrol boats. Buyers must carefully distinguish between these material choices, as they dictate different maintenance protocols, weight distributions, and fuel consumption profiles. Understanding these distinctions is vital for aligning the procurement strategy with long-term operational goals.

Technical Specifications to Verify
Verifying the hull dimensions and material composition is the first critical step in technical evaluation. Listings show standard dimensions such as 24m x 6.2m x 2.75m for certain steel vessels, while aluminum patrol boats may be sized at 17m. Buyers must confirm that the steel grade used meets marine-grade standards for corrosion resistance and structural strength, particularly for deep-sea operations where hull stress is high. Additionally, the distinction between steel and aluminum construction must be clarified, as aluminum offers weight savings but requires different welding and maintenance procedures compared to traditional steel hulls.
Propulsion and navigation systems are equally critical for deep-sea performance. Observed specifications include Weichai diesel engines for fishing machinery, which are known for reliability in commercial applications. Navigation suites often integrate GPS, Beidou, radar, fish finders, and echo sounders, providing comprehensive situational awareness. Buyers should verify the horsepower and fuel efficiency of the main engine, as well as the redundancy of navigation systems. For vessels with a stated speed of 12 knots, such as certain fishing trawlers, it is essential to ensure that this speed is sustainable under full load and adverse weather conditions.
Compliance and Safety Documentation
International classification societies play a pivotal role in certifying the structural integrity and safety of steel fishing vessels. Buyers must ensure that the supplier provides certificates from recognized classification societies, which validate that the vessel design and construction meet rigorous safety standards. These certifications are often prerequisites for obtaining operating licenses in various jurisdictions and for securing marine insurance. Without proper classification, a vessel may face operational restrictions or increased insurance premiums, impacting its commercial viability.
In addition to classification, compliance with CE and ISO standards is essential for vessels intended for international trade or operation in regulated waters. These standards cover everything from electrical safety to environmental emissions. Buyers should request detailed documentation proving that the vessel’s systems, including hydraulic pressures and fish storage capacities, comply with relevant ISO standards. For example, fish storage volumes of 230 cubic meters must be verified against actual operational needs to ensure that the vessel can handle the expected catch volume without compromising stability or safety.
Cost Drivers and Commercial Terms
The cost of a steel deep sea fishing boat is influenced by multiple factors, including hull size, engine power, and the level of customization required. Observed price ranges in the market span from $520 to $4,800,000, reflecting the vast difference between smaller patrol boats and large commercial trawlers. Buyers must understand that the base price often excludes outfitting, navigation equipment, and sea trials. It is crucial to request a detailed breakdown of costs to identify hidden expenses such as customization fees, packaging, and delivery charges.
Delivery timelines are another significant commercial consideration. Listings indicate delivery times ranging from 8 months for smaller aluminum boats to 15 months for larger steel vessels. These timelines can be affected by the complexity of the customization and the supplier’s current production schedule. Buyers should negotiate clear milestones for construction phases and include penalties for delays in the contract. Additionally, the warranty period, often cited as three years for certain models, should be clearly defined in terms of coverage for hull, engine, and electronic systems.
Supplier Qualification and Quality Control
Selecting a qualified supplier is paramount to ensuring the longevity and safety of the vessel. Buyers should prioritize suppliers with a proven track record in building steel fishing boats and those who hold relevant certifications from classification societies. The origin of the vessel, often listed as Shandong or Qingdao in China, can provide insights into the supplier’s industrial base and expertise. However, buyers must conduct due diligence to verify the supplier’s financial stability and capacity to handle large-scale projects.
Quality control measures should be established throughout the construction process. Buyers should request regular progress reports and the option to conduct third-party inspections at key stages, such as hull completion and engine installation. For vessels with complex hydraulic systems or advanced navigation suites, factory acceptance tests should be mandatory before shipment. Establishing a clear communication channel with the supplier’s engineering team can help resolve technical issues early and ensure that the final product meets the agreed-upon specifications.
Long-Term Procurement Checks
Post-delivery support and maintenance planning are critical for the long-term success of the procurement. Buyers should verify the availability of spare parts and technical support for the specific engine and navigation systems installed. For vessels equipped with Weichai diesel engines, ensuring access to certified service centers is essential for minimizing downtime. Additionally, buyers should negotiate training programs for their crew on the operation and maintenance of the vessel’s specialized equipment, such as hydraulic fishing machinery and advanced navigation suites.
Finally, buyers should consider the vessel’s adaptability for future upgrades or modifications. The market for fishing vessels is dynamic, with changing regulations and technological advancements. A well-designed steel hull should allow for future modifications, such as increased fish storage capacity or upgraded navigation systems. Buyers should review the vessel’s design documentation to ensure that it allows for such flexibility, thereby protecting their investment and ensuring the vessel remains competitive in the long term.
